**The Role**:
The **Chief of Staff** role is a brand-new full-time position that offers a unique opportunity to be at the forefront of driving strategic initiatives and operational effectiveness at Pepperstone. This exciting role will allow you to make a significant impact on the organization, working directly with the Group CEO and Executive Committee (ExCo) to shape the company’s future.
Reporting directly to our Group CEO in Melbourne, you will play a crucial part in fostering collaboration across teams, overseeing key projects that enhance operational processes, and driving communication initiatives that align with our strategic goals. This is a chance to work in a dynamic, global matrix environment where your contributions will directly influence business success.
This position combines strategic insight with hands-on execution, acting as a trusted advisor to the CEO in decision-making and planning processes. Additionally, you will focus on delivering business value by overseeing initiatives that improve company-wide communication.
**Further, key responsibilities will include, but not limited to**:
- Drive Pepperstone’s strategic planning, annual goal setting, and prioritization, ensuring ongoing alignment with the Group CEO and ExCo.
- Collaborate with the Group CEO and ExCo to develop, refine, and implement strategic business plans through the Senior Leadership Team (SLT), facilitating cross-departmental coordination to support overall company objectives and global improvement initiatives.
- Support the Group CEO in driving decisions and actions, closely collaborating with the Executive Assistant to the CEO.
- Assist in implementing decision-making frameworks that clarify ownership, decision authority, and processes to transition from questions to answers.
- Enhance and manage Pepperstone’s internal communications strategy with key senior stakeholders
- Drive planning and facilitating company offsites to align the leadership team on company priorities
- Oversee company-wide and commercial process improvements, projects, and initiatives, collaborating across departments and engaging various stakeholders.
- Assist ExCo with change management activities as needed for departmental or cross-departmental initiatives.
**About you**:
- Experience in global, fast-paced, and commercial environments, ideally within scale-ups or mid-sized companies, along with a background in similar roles such as commercial project management and commercial Executive Assistant positions.
- Proven ability to work in a matrix environment, at pace across time zones(we operate in 9 regions with clients across the globe)
- Exceptional communication skills both verbal and written, with the ability to effectively present information to varied audiences
- Exceptional interpersonal skills with strong emotional intelligence
- Highly collaborative, actively seeking and providing feedback and insights, with a strong ability to shift between working in the business and on strategic initiatives.
- Proficient in technology, including the Microsoft Office Suite, with exceptional planning, organization, and time management skills; able to prioritize effectively and anticipate next steps.
- Detail-oriented and flexible, demonstrating a high degree of attention to detail while adapting to changing circumstances.
- Willingness to undertake regular short-term overseas travel as needed(approximately 6 times a year)
- _Current full working rights in Australia_
